LONDON/COPENHAGEN (Reuters) -Novo Nordisk has appointed U.S. pharmaceutical executive Greg Miley as its new head of corporate affairs, according to a statement he posted on LinkedIn, as the obesity drugmaker faces growing pressure from the Trump administration on drug pricing. Miley, an American, is currently senior vice president of government affairs at U.S. pharmaceutical giant AbbVie.
